More about community care worker courses in Richmond

If you're looking to pursue a rewarding career in the community services sector, then exploring Community Care Worker courses in Richmond is an excellent starting point. These courses are designed to equip you with the essential skills and knowledge needed to support individuals in various settings, ensuring they receive care tailored to their unique needs. In Richmond, 2753, multiple Registered Training Organisations (RTOs) provide quality training, making it easier for you to find a course that fits your schedule and career aspirations.

Beyond the role of Community Care Worker, you may also want to explore other related career paths within the Community Services courses field. Career options such as Aged Care Worker, Disability Support Worker, or Home Care Assistance Worker are just a few of the fulfilling roles you could consider after completing your training. The skills gained from these courses not only prepare you for immediate employment but also lay a foundation for future advancement in your career.
